Title chair
Material and technique Laminated walnut wood, veneer
Object type
Chair > Furniture > Living > Utensil
Location This object is in storage
Dimensions Height 78,5 cm
Width 68,5 cm
Depth 47 cm
Artists Designer: Paul Goldman
Designer: Norman Cherner
Executor: Plycraft Lawrence
Accession number V 2140 (KN&V)
Credits Purchased 2001
Department Applied Arts & Design
Acquisition date 2001
Creation date in 1957
